Dual mechanisms for lysophosphatidic acid stimulation of human ovarian carcinoma cells.
Journal of the National Cancer Institute - 21 May 2003
Hu Yu-Long, Albanese Chris, Pestell Richard G, Jaffe Robert B
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ND: Lysophosphatidic acid (LPA), at concentrations present in ascitic fluid, indirectly stimulates the growth of malignant ovarian tumors by increasing the expression of v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F) in ovarian cancer cells.
